PECULIARITIES OF LOVE MANIFESTATION IN PERSONALITIES WITH DIFFERENT TYPES OF STRESSES

Abstract

The article is devoted to theoretical analysis and empirical study of the specificity of love manifestation in individuals with different types of stresses. Theoretical information of the concepts “love”, “character”, “accentuation of personality traits” and the influence of character on the person are analyzed in this article. We distinguish six different styles of love relationships according to a study of the model of “love styles” by Canadian psychologist and sociologist J. A. Lee. Each style corresponds to a certain system of feelings and arrangements: eros – it is a passionate physical love, where a partner’s appearance is important and relationships develop very quickly. Storge – the passion grows slowly out of affection and friendship, it is based on similar interests. Mania - painful passion that is often accompanied by affective flashes, jealousy and even a feeling of hatred for your loved one. Lovers of this sort hesitate between passion and despair. This love corresponds to our cultural stereotype of “romantic love”. Agape - altruistic, “sacrificial” love, self-giving love. Such lovers think not about themselves, but about partners and what they can do for them. There is more spirituality than physical desire in this type of relationship. Pragma - prudent, calm feeling, where common sense prevails. Pragmatic lovers know what they want from a relationship, and set conditions that must be respected. Ludus – this style is used by those who see love as a game, it's often not serious. Ludus lovers do not want to hurt, however, still often insult a partner. Sometimes this type of love implies relationships with numerous partners and is rarely accompanied by true deep feelings. According to A. N. Domracheva, the stress is a fundamental aspect in the formation of a growing personality, it determines socially significant behavior and activities. Types of character stresses, interpersonal relationships and styles of love in modern student youth were the subject of empirical analysis. We reviewed and analyzed the results of the correlation relationship between the types of character stresses and types of interpersonal communication with styles of love and it was found that these phenomena are closely related. A stress is the basis of personal development and is a driving aspect in its formation. It affects the formation of human behavior. The style of love is directly related to the character of the person. Person’s character traits, the choice of the type of interpersonal communication can play a major role not only in choosing a partner, but also in interpersonal interaction between lovers.
